As a teenager there was a couple times I assisted my cousin with haying operations while I, my mother & sisters spent a week on my great aunt & uncles cattle ranch east of Redding CA.  A couple of times we loaded bales on a wooden skid.  That was a ball buster.  The bales were loaded into the loft of a barn that was used to feed their cows in the winter.   The barn had a hoist rail suspended from the ridge beam that ran the length of the barn.  While I never was involved in hoisting & stacking bales in the loft I assume that the bales were picked up with a large tong & when hoisted to the top of the stack pulled to the desired row then bucked to desired resting spot.  The worst job we were ever given was to muck out the urine soaked foot deep manure that was deposited the previous winter.  The week couldn't end soon enough for me.
